New tetrapod footprints found

Matthew Cobb of Why Evolution Is True writes about some recently found fossil tetrapod footprints that are roughly 20 million years older than the now famous Tiktaalik fossil, which was a lobe-finned fish (not quite having tetrapod status). Cobb says: These exquisitely-preserved traces not only date to 397 MY (22 MY years earlier than Tiktaalik) …
